Accountants, Bookkeepers and the Real Estate Investor

Managing the finances associated with real estate investing can be complex. With confusing tax laws, accounting rules, and significant implications for decisions and actions made in these areas – investors need the sound advice and services of professional accountants that know the laws, rules and tax implications of real estate accounting.

As an investors’ portfolio grows, even simple bookkeeping duties can become burdensome and time consuming. Errors made by an investor in this area can become costly quickly.

Professionals that can advise the investor and ensure all accounting and bookkeeping responsibilities are handled correctly are extremely important and can have significant impact on success for investors.

When seeking professionals in this area, it is very important to find experts that are very familiar with the nuances of real estate investing so that errors are not made, while also taking advantage of all available accounting rules and tax laws.

In some cases a tax lawyer/attorney may also be warranted to assist in this area.
